Expected / apparent Molecular Weight of the Antigene: 43 kDa
Hydroxypyruvate reductase (HPR) belongs to the D-isomer specific 2-hydroxyacid dehydrogenase family (oxidoreductases) and is involved in glycine, serine and theronine and glyoxylate and dicarboxylate metabolism. Synonymes: HPR, beta-hydroxypyruvate reductase, NADH:hydroxypyruvate reductase, D-glycerate dehydrogenase. -

Reconstitution
- For reconstitution add 50 μL of sterile water.
-
Stock
- -20 °C
-
Stockage commentaire
- store lyophilized/reconstituted at -20°C, once reconstituted make aliquots to avoid repeated freeze-thaw cycles. Please, remember to spin tubes briefly prior to opening them to avoid any losses that might occur from lyophilized material adhering to the cap or sides of the tubes.
